**Nintendo Switch 2 Launch: High Demand Despite Price Hike** Paris, France – The launch of the Nintendo Switch 2 on June 5th, 2025, saw long queues forming outside stores across the city. Dozens of eager fans waited for hours to get their hands on the highly anticipated console. The event highlights the significant demand for the new gaming system. "We've seen double the pre-orders compared to the original Switch," stated Charlotte Massicault, Director of Multimedia and Gaming Products at FNAC, a major retailer in France. "We're talking about 30,000 to 40,000 pre-orders—it's a record!" Despite the excitement, the Switch 2's price of €470 has sparked debate. One young gamer commented, "The price is a bit complicated… it's even quite expensive." The price is significantly higher than the average €330 for the original Switch. However, the new console boasts several new features, including improved controllers and a larger, higher-quality screen, justifying the increased cost for some. The accompanying Mario Kart game also features a large open world.
